Mary Raber Elementary School
vs.
South Whitley Elementary School

A side-by-side view of publicly reported data for these two schools.

Mary Raber Elementary School
South Whitley Elementary School
  • Mary Raber Elementary School reported a higher students per counselor than South Whitley Elementary School (404:1 vs. 274:1).
  • South Whitley Elementary School reported a higher gifted & talented than Mary Raber Elementary School (42 vs. 5).
  • Mary Raber Elementary School reported a higher chronically absent students than South Whitley Elementary School (39 vs. 18).
  • Source Data Limit: 6 metrics are directly comparable between the two schools.
